I have recently found your website concerning 23 Squadron and the De Havilland Mosquito. I’m very interested in finding out more about the activities of the squadron in the first few years of WW2 because my uncle, Sergeant Malcom Cook, flew as an observer/navigator with 23 Sqdn. I am proud to have his log book, covering his early training in 1941 to the final entry on 8th September 1942 flying Mosquito YP-U on an intruder mission.

Just below, the final entry says “Death Presumed 9/9/42”.

Do you have any information on the activities of the squadron around this time? I believe they were stationed at RAF Ford on the south coast but I have little further detail. Looking forward to finding out more!
